The platform utilizes the i-PeakFinder algorithm to process complex chromatograms automatically. It accurately resolves overlapping peaks and fluctuating baselines without requiring manual user intervention.
Method development is often a time-consuming and labor-intensive process. is a software module that leverages AI and Analytical Quality by Design (AQbD) principles to automate and accelerate this workflow. It guides users through experimental design, automated gradient optimization, and the creation of method design-space visualizations, helping laboratories quickly establish robust chromatographic conditions. Reports show that this AI-driven approach can reduce method development time by over 80%.
